A student is allowed to select at most n-blocks from a collection of (2n + 1) books. If the total number of ways in which he can select a book is 63, find the value of n.Solution) Σ2n+1Cr,(from r=1 to r=n)=(22n+1/2)-1=22n-1=63,n=3.
